I live in Bristol in the UK and regularly drive past the rotting Concorde at Filton and think ‘what a waste’. The Concorde was the jewel in crown of passenger carrying aircraft for many years and it will be sorely missed – or will it?

A new supersonic jet has been designed by a team from Oxfordshire called reaction engines. It has been estimated that the Reaction Engines A2 aircraft could transport passengers to Australia in under 5 hours at an estimated cruise speed of 3,800 miles per hour. That is twice the speed of the famous Concorde. The A2 has a predicted top speed of 4,000 miles per hour and will have an estimated 300 seats.

The plane is still very much in the design phase at the moment but who knows – anything is possible.
